THE LEGEND OF THE DRUNKEN MASTERAs any one who has read my review of the first film by Jackie Chan called "Drunken Master" can tell you I am a huge fan of that film. Which by the way that first film has a lot to do with an earlier film starring Jackie by the same cast and crew called "Snake in the Eagle's Shadow", just check it out. So it goes with out saying that I love this one as well. Jackie Chan has and will always be a king of these kinds of films; you know great martial arts action mixed with that comedic style. Like the first film this is excellent in both departments.Chan reprises his role as real Chinese folk hero Wong Fei Hung as he is on his way home when he mixes up a box he had with one identical. The thing that is in that box is a very valuable piece of Chinese artifacts, in fact he unwittingly gets mixed up with those wanting to steal even more. So as these British criminals try to recover what they lost to him Wong Fei must do battle with them using a martial arts style his father disapproves of. That style of course is Zui Quan (Drunken Fist/Drunken Boxing) and his dad disapproves because he must get drunk to fully utilize his skills here, but he fears his son will not know when to stop drinking.Jackie Chan is in top form here and looks just as good here as he did in the first film which was something like 16 years prior. So that makes it even more impressive especially after you see the action in this film. Which I must say is top notch and not only amazing but also very funny at times. The film is directed by Lau Kar-Leung [Liu Chia-Liang] who also directed one of my favorite films of all time "36th Chamber of Shaolin" as well as its two sequels along with "My Young Auntie" among others. You may also know him as martial arts choreographer to films such as "The One-Armed Swordsmen" films as well as "Master of the Flying Guillotine", "Seven Swords" and many others, and has acted in countless films as well. So this film was staked with all kinds of talent like the two mentioned above as well as people like Lung Ti who played Chan's father and Anita Mui who was his step mother.This film in my opinion like the first film is a classic and they both rank very high amongst every one I know. I originally saw Drunken Master II a few years prior to its American re-release as Legend of the Drunken Master (the version I saw was released by Tai Seng, I believe) and when I watched Legend in the theater, I couldn't understand why they cut the very end of the movie out. There was a whole scene afterward where Jackie has gone cuckoo from drinking the industrial alcohol. It was pretty much Jackie clowning around, but, when I finally wanted to buy the movie for my collection, all I could find was the edited, Americanized Legend of Drunken Master. This release is the original Drunken Master II and this DVD, while not as high quality as the Legend DVD, is still very good. A must for Chan fans.
